In courts today

A Magistrates Court will today start hearing the incitement case against Mathare MP Anthony Oluoch.

Oluoch and two Nairobi MCAs were in July last year charged with conspiracy to commit subversive activities against the law by inciting members of the public to demonstrate.

The other two are Makongeni MCA Peter Imwatok and Kitusuru MCA Alvin Orlando.

They denied that with others not before the court, they mobilised and incited the public to commit subversive activities by demonstrating.

They allegedly committed the offence on July 12 in Nairobi.

Olouch and Imwatok were released on Sh100,000 cash bail while Olando was released on Sh70,000 cash bail.

Separately, a case in which the widow of former finance minister Arthur Magugu has accused investigators of sitting on her complaint in a sh 17 billion property dispute is to be mentioned today.

Margaret Wairimu says it's been six years since she filed the complaint against Karura Investment limited accusing it of fraud but the investigative agencies have never pursued the matter.

The inaction she says has deprived her the parcel of of land situated in Nairobi.

Justice Lawrence Mugambi is to give directions in the matter.
